So what is the DLC?

The Digital Learning Commons (DLC) is a nonprofit organization that was established in 2002 to improve access to educational opportunities for Washington state students, teachers and parents.  The DLC provides high-quality digital learning resources, educational materials, online courses, and technology tools. Columbia High School pays an annual subcription fee to be a participating member. This membership allows access to all the DLC resources plus discounts with leading schools that provide online classes.
